تصویر ممکن است نشان دهنده باشد.
برای جزئیات محصول به مشخصات مراجعه کنید.
XC2S100-6TQ144C

XC2S100-6TQ144C

Product Overview

Category

XC2S100-6TQ144C belongs to the category of Field Programmable Gate Arrays (FPGAs).

Use

FPGAs are integrated circuits that can be programmed and reprogrammed to perform various digital functions. They are widely used in industries such as telecommunications, automotive, aerospace, and consumer electronics.

Characteristics

XC2S100-6TQ144C is known for its high performance, flexibility, and reconfigurability. It offers a wide range of logic elements, memory blocks, and I/O pins, allowing designers to implement complex digital systems.

Package

XC2S100-6TQ144C comes in a TQFP (Thin Quad Flat Pack) package. This package provides a compact form factor and allows for easy integration onto printed circuit boards.

Essence

The essence of XC2S100-6TQ144C lies in its ability to provide a customizable hardware platform that can be tailored to specific application requirements.

Packaging/Quantity

XC2S100-6TQ144C is typically packaged in reels or trays, with each reel or tray containing a specific quantity of chips. The exact packaging and quantity may vary depending on the manufacturer.

Specifications

XC2S100-6TQ144C has the following specifications:

  • Logic Cells: 100,000
  • Block RAM: 4,608 bits
  • Maximum Frequency: 200 MHz
  • I/O Pins: 114
  • Operating Voltage: 3.3V
  • Package Type: TQFP
  •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The pin configuration of XC2S100-6TQ144C is as follows:

(Pin diagram goes here)

Functional Features

XC2S100-6TQ144C offers the following functional features:

  1. High-speed performance: The FPGA can operate at frequencies up to 200 MHz, enabling rapid data processing.
  2. Reconfigurability: The chip can be reprogrammed multiple times, allowing for flexibility in system design and updates.
  3. Versatile I/O capabilities: The FPGA provides a large number of I/O pins, facilitating connectivity with external devices.
  4. Embedded memory blocks: The integrated block RAM allows for efficient storage and retrieval of data.

Advantages and Disadvantages

Advantages

  • Flexibility in design due to reprogrammability
  • High-performance capabilities
  • Wide range of I/O options
  • Efficient use of embedded memory

Disadvantages

  • Higher cost compared to fixed-function integrated circuits
  • Steeper learning curve for programming and utilizing FPGAs effectively

Working Principles

XC2S100-6TQ144C operates based on the principles of configurable logic. The FPGA consists of an array of programmable logic cells interconnected through configurable routing resources. These logic cells can be programmed to implement various digital functions, such as arithmetic operations, data storage, and control logic. The configuration of the FPGA is stored in non-volatile memory and can be modified as needed.

Detailed Application Field Plans

XC2S100-6TQ144C finds applications in various fields, including:

  1. Telecommunications: Used in base stations, routers, and network switches for high-speed data processing and protocol handling.
  2. Automotive: Employed in advanced driver assistance systems (ADAS), infotainment systems, and engine control units (ECUs) for enhanced functionality and performance.
  3. Aerospace: Utilized in satellite communication systems, avionics, and radar systems for reliable and flexible signal processing.
  4. Consumer Electronics: Integrated into smart TVs, gaming consoles, and wearable devices to enable complex multimedia processing and connectivity.

Detailed and Complete Alternative Models

Some alternative models to XC2S100-6TQ144C include:

  1. XC2S50-5TQ144C: A lower-capacity FPGA with 50,000 logic cells and 3,456 bits of block RAM.
  2. XC2S200-7TQ144C: A higher-capacity FPGA with 200,000 logic cells and 8,192 bits of block RAM.
  3. XC2S400-8TQ144C: An even higher-capacity FPGA with 400,000 logic cells and 16,384 bits of block RAM.

These alternative models provide options for different project requirements and scalability.

In conclusion, XC2S100-6TQ144C is a versatile FPGA that offers high performance, flexibility, and reconfigurability. It finds applications in various industries and provides designers with the ability to implement complex digital systems efficiently.

10 سوال و پاسخ رایج مربوط به کاربرد XC2S100-6TQ144C در راه حل های فنی را فهرست کنید

Sure! Here are 10 common questions and answers related to the application of XC2S100-6TQ144C in technical solutions:

  1. Question: What is XC2S100-6TQ144C?
    Answer: XC2S100-6TQ144C is a field-programmable gate array (FPGA) from Xilinx, which offers programmable logic and digital signal processing capabilities.

  2. Question: What are the key features of XC2S100-6TQ144C?
    Answer: Some key features include 100,000 system gates, 6ns maximum pin-to-pin delay, 144-pin TQFP package, and support for various I/O standards.

  3. Question: What are the typical applications of XC2S100-6TQ144C?
    Answer: XC2S100-6TQ144C is commonly used in applications such as industrial automation, telecommunications, automotive electronics, and medical devices.

  4. Question: How can XC2S100-6TQ144C be programmed?
    Answer: XC2S100-6TQ144C can be programmed using Xilinx's Vivado Design Suite or ISE Design Suite software tools.

  5. Question: What are the power requirements for XC2S100-6TQ144C?
    Answer: The typical operating voltage range for XC2S100-6TQ144C is 1.14V to 1.26V, with a maximum power consumption of 1.5W.

  6. Question: Can XC2S100-6TQ144C interface with other components or devices?
    Answer: Yes, XC2S100-6TQ144C supports various communication interfaces such as SPI, I2C, UART, and Ethernet, allowing it to interface with other components or devices.

  7. Question: What is the maximum number of I/O pins available on XC2S100-6TQ144C?
    Answer: XC2S100-6TQ144C has a total of 114 user I/O pins, which can be configured for input or output purposes.

  8. Question: Can XC2S100-6TQ144C be used in high-reliability applications?
    Answer: Yes, XC2S100-6TQ144C is designed to meet the requirements of various industrial and automotive standards, making it suitable for high-reliability applications.

  9. Question: Are there any development boards or evaluation kits available for XC2S100-6TQ144C?
    Answer: Yes, Xilinx offers development boards and evaluation kits specifically designed for XC2S100-6TQ144C, which provide a convenient platform for prototyping and testing.

  10. Question: Where can I find more information about XC2S100-6TQ144C and its application in technical solutions?
    Answer: You can refer to the official documentation provided by Xilinx, including datasheets, application notes, and user guides, for detailed information about XC2S100-6TQ144C and its application in technical solutions.